Notice of an application for a special permit shall be given by the applicant for a special permit to the owners of property within two hundred fifty feet (250') of the property upon which the applicant's activity or proposed activity that is generating or will generate sound emissions. Violation: fine of up to $275/day. The Bartlett Park District adheres to the Illinois Clean Indoor Air Act (PA 86-1018). As a governmental agency, the Bartlett Park District is subject to the Illinois Prevailing Wage Act, 820 ILCS 130) This act applies to the wages of laborers, mechanics, and other workers employed in any public works, by any public body and to anyone under contracts for public works. G.Abatement Of Noise Source: Upon finding of a violation of the standards herein established, the person causing or permitting the noise to continue shall be advised of the violation and given an opportunity to abate the noise level to an acceptable standard within such time period provided in a special permit granted by the corporate authorities pursuant to subsection I of this section.
